Yes, just looking at advertised specs. Seems like the rest of the Godox pro range say they’re 5600k whereas mine is the only one rated 5800k.

Yes, shooting tethered and shooting a card too. My concern was that if I’m using a key light at one temperature, and lighting the background at a different temperature, no matter how I set my white balance in camera or in post, it’ll be mixed.

I’ve used a set of speedlights for years and the temp and brightness is often all over the place. Makes it very difficult, so trying to rectify that with some more solid equipment for the future. These new Godox lights have a colour accuracy mode to improve consistency, but that’s a bit pointless if the lights are manufactured to different kelvin levels.

Used to travel a lot to shoot fashion shows. One thing that was always checked is that my batteries were safe. If you’re carrying lots of batteries, make sure they’re in a battery case or have those little plastic caps on top, protecting the terminals.

I’ve used Mountain Equipment shell jackets for quite a while. I think my current, Shivling, jacket has let a bit of water in through the zip once but I accidentally had the storm flap folded back. That flap supposed to act like a gutter to make the water run out of the bottom. Their zips are tough but not waterproof at all.

If water is still getting through, maybe try ironing a crease in the flap?

I’m currently on holiday and only brought my RX100VA. It’s awesome. I’ve had it in my pocket a bit but I’ve also got a Peak Design Leash so I can have it across my body. It’s so small, it doesn’t get in the way at all.

I went for the mark VA as I preferred the lens from the mark V with the added bonus of having the processor, buffer and menus of the mark VI.
